Jaimie Alexander, born on March 12, 1984, is a prominent American actress celebrated for her dynamic roles in both television and film. She gained widespread recognition for her portrayal of Jessi in the ABC Family series Kyle XY and further solidified her status in the superhero genre as Sif in Marvel's Thor (2011) and its sequel, Thor: The Dark World (2013). Additionally, she appeared in the TV series Agents of S.H.I.E.L.D., showcasing her versatility within the Marvel universe. Since 2015, Alexander has captivated audiences as the lead in NBC's crime drama Blindspot, where she plays a woman with amnesia covered in mysterious tattoos.

Born in Greenville, South Carolina, and raised in Grapevine, Texas, Jaimie is the sole daughter in a family of five children. Her journey into acting began in elementary school with a love for theater, although she faced challenges in high school when she was removed from theater due to her singing abilities. Redirecting her passion, she excelled in sports until a chance encounter at 17 led her to a scouting agency meeting, where she met her manager, Randy James. Following her graduation from Colleyville Heritage High School, she relocated to Los Angeles to fully dedicate herself to her acting ambitions.
